Women’s Guild

The Women’s Guild is the local chapter of The Antiochian Women’s organization, which was formed in 1973 by His Eminence Metropolitan PHILIP of Thrice-Blessed. Every woman who is baptized and chrismated into the faith is an Antiochian Woman.

The Women’s Guild is a vital part of the ministry in the life of the Church. Our main function is to help wherever we are needed, whether it is hosting a coffee hour, conducting a fundraiser, or reaching out to the community to help those who are in need. The motto of the Antiochian Women is “A Sisterhood Serving Christ Through Serving Others.” .

Activities:

Volunteering: To serve Christ through serving others, we have taken on several philanthropic projects to help those far and near. During the Advent season, we collect hats, gloves, scarves, and socks and donate these items to the children and women of Oasis ~ A Haven for Women and Children in Paterson, New Jersey. We also held a Baby Shower for the babies and young children of Oasis, as well. During the Lenten season, we collected school supplies for the IOCC (International Orthodox Christian Charities) that distributes the supplies to children who are living in poverty and war around the world so they may have the necessary tools to get a basic education. We make yearly donations to the Children’s Relief Fund to help support a child living in Lebanon and to the Joan Allen Scholarship Fund to help graduating high school seniors entering college. Last spring, we held an Indoor Yard Sale and were able make a substantial donation to our building fund.  We have also taken on a Tricky Tray fundraiser, which is held every other year during the month of March. We celebrate Women’s Month by taking part in the Liturgy throughout the month of March.  Our church Gift Shop is run by the Women’s Guild offering religious, as well as non-religious items for sale.
